Light and Healthy Lemon Orzo Salad with Feta

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Course Toss and Serve
Cuisine Mediterranean
Calories 338 kcal

Ingredients
  

For the Salad:

  • 2 cups orzo pasta (uncooked)
  • 1 medium English cucumber, chopped
  • 1 red bell pepper , chopped
  • ½  small red onion, finely diced
  • 6 oz feta cheese, crumbled
  • 2-3 garlic cloves, minced
  • ¼ c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• ¼ cup fresh basil, chopped
  • Juice and zest of 1 lemon (1.5-2 oz juice)
  • ½ c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tbsp honey (optional)
  • ½ tsp sea salt
  • ½ tsp cracked pepper

Instructions
 

  • Cook the Orzo: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add orzo and cook according to the package instructions until al dente (about 7-9 minutes). Drain the orzo and rinse it under cold water to stop the cooking process.
  • Prepare the Vegetables and Herbs: While the orzo cooks, chop the cucumberred bell pepper, and red onion. Finely chop the fresh parsley and basil. Zest and juice the lemon.
  • Make the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oillemon juicelemon zesthoneyminced garlicsea salt, and pepper.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ary.
  • Assemble the Salad: In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ked orzo, chopped veggies, fresh herbs, and crumbled feta cheese.
  • Toss and Serve: Pour the dressing over the salad and toss gently to combine. If desired, add an extra drizzle of olive oil. Chill the salad for about 30 minutes in the refrigerator before serving.

Notes

    • Gluten-Free: Use gluten-free orzo if you need a gluten-free version of this recipe.
 
  • Dairy-Free: Substitute feta with a dairy-free cheese alternative like plant-based feta.
  • Make Ahead: This salad can be made 1 day ahead. Store the dressing and ingredients separately and combine them just before serving.
  • Add-ins: Feel free to add cherry tomatoeszucchini, or olives for more variety.
